Bollinger Bands are a classic technical analysis tool developed by John Bollinger. This versatile indicator helps traders identify potential overbought or oversold conditions, measure market volatility, and spot potential trend reversals. The bands consist of a middle moving average line with two outer bands that represent standard deviations from that average.
What Are Bollinger Bands? Definition and Historical Background
The concept behind Bollinger Bands originated in the 1960s when analyst Wilfrid Ledoux used a trading channel based on two moving averages in his trading system. The modern version was developed by John Bollinger between 1984 and 1991, combining principles from Ledoux's work with envelope indicators.
Bollinger Bands differ from traditional envelopes by using standard deviation rather than fixed percentage offsets. This innovation allows the bands to dynamically adjust to changing market volatility, expanding during volatile periods and contracting during calmer market conditions.
The indicator gained widespread recognition after being mentioned in Perry Kaufman's 1987 book "The New Commodity Trading Systems and Methods." Bollinger himself detailed his methodology in the 2001 book "Bollinger on Bollinger Bands," which remains the definitive guide to this powerful technical tool.
Bollinger Bands Formula and Calculation Method
The Bollinger Bands indicator consists of three components:
- Middle Band: Simple Moving Average (typically 20 periods)
- Upper Band: Middle Band + (Standard Deviation × Multiplier)
- Lower Band: Middle Band - (Standard Deviation × Multiplier)
The standard formula uses:
- 20-period simple moving average
- 2 standard deviations
- Closing prices as the default input
The standard deviation calculation measures price volatility. During high volatility periods, the bands widen; during low volatility, they contract. This dynamic adjustment makes Bollinger Bands particularly valuable for identifying potential breakout opportunities.
For different time periods, Bollinger recommended adjusting the multiplier:
- 10 periods: 1.9 multiplier
- 20 periods: 2.0 multiplier
- 50 periods: 2.1 multiplier
These adjustments maintain approximately 88-89% price coverage within the bands across different timeframes.
Calculating Bollinger Bands Manually
To calculate Bollinger Bands manually:
- Calculate the simple moving average for the chosen period
- Compute the standard deviation of prices from this average
- Multiply the standard deviation by the chosen multiplier
- Add this value to the moving average for the upper band
- Subtract this value from the moving average for the lower band
While modern trading platforms perform these calculations automatically, understanding the underlying mathematics helps traders better interpret the signals generated by this indicator.
How the Bollinger Bands Indicator Works
Bollinger Bands consist of three lines that create a dynamic trading channel. The middle line represents the average price, while the upper and lower bands represent volatility-based boundaries.
The indicator provides several valuable insights:
- Volatility Measurement: Band width indicates current market volatility
- Price Position: %b indicator shows where price sits relative to the bands
- Trend Identification: Price tendency to ride the bands indicates trend strength
The %b Indicator
The %b indicator measures a security's price relative to the Bollinger Bands. Calculated as:
%b = (Current Price - Lower Band) / (Upper Band - Lower Band)
This oscillator provides values between 0 and 1 when price is within the bands, but can extend beyond these boundaries during strong trends. Values above 1 indicate price above the upper band, while values below 0 indicate price below the lower band.
BandWidth Indicator
The BandWidth indicator measures the distance between the upper and lower bands, normalized by the middle band:
BandWidth = (Upper Band - Lower Band) / Middle Band
This indicator helps identify periods of exceptionally high or low volatility. Low BandWidth values often precede significant price moves, making this tool valuable for anticipating breakouts.
Bollinger Bands Signals
Bollinger Bands generate several types of trading signals:
1. Overbought/Oversold Conditions
Price touching or exceeding the upper band suggests overbought conditions, while touching or exceeding the lower band suggests oversold conditions. However, these should not be used as standalone reversal signals—in strong trends, price can ride the bands for extended periods.
2. Squeeze Play
When the bands contract significantly (low BandWidth), it indicates low volatility that often precedes substantial price movements. Traders watch for expansion following contraction as potential breakout signals.
3. Trend Identification
Price consistently touching the upper band suggests a strong uptrend, while consistent contact with the lower band indicates a strong downtrend. The middle band often acts as dynamic support in uptrends or resistance in downtrends.
4. Pattern Recognition
Bollinger Bands help identify various chart patterns including:
- W-bottom formations
- M-top formations
- Head and shoulders patterns
- Triple push patterns
These patterns often provide high-probability trading opportunities when combined with other confirmation signals.
Bollinger Bands Trading Strategies
1. Double Bollinger Bands Strategy
This approach uses two Bollinger Bands with different settings:
- First set: 20-period SMA with 2 standard deviations
- Second set: 20-period SMA with 1 standard deviation
This creates five distinct zones:
- Buy Zone: Between upper 2SD and upper 1SD bands
- Neutral Upper: Between upper 1SD and middle band
- Neutral Lower: Between middle band and lower 1SD band
- Sell Zone: Between lower 1SD and lower 2SD bands
Trading rules:
- Enter long when price closes in buy zone with previous two candles in neutral upper zone
- Enter short when price closes in sell zone with previous two candles in neutral lower zone
- Set stop-loss at recent swing low/high
- Take profit when price returns to neutral zone
2. Bollinger Bands Scalping Strategy
This short-term strategy works well on M1-M15 timeframes:
- Apply standard Bollinger Bands (20,2)
- Add RSI indicator (period 8)
- Buy when price touches lower band and RSI < 30, with next candle closing inside bands
- Sell when price touches upper band and RSI > 70, with next candle closing inside bands
- Set stop-loss at recent extreme, take profit at 0.6 risk-reward ratio
3. Bollinger Bands with Stochastic
This momentum-based strategy:
- Uses standard Bollinger Bands (20,2)
- Adds Stochastic oscillator (5,3,3)
- Buy when price touches lower band, Stochastic < 20, and %K crosses above %D
- Sell when price touches upper band, Stochastic > 80, and %K crosses below %D
- Set stop-loss beyond recent extreme, take profit at opposite band
4. Bollinger Squeeze Strategy
This volatility-based strategy identifies low-volatility periods likely to precede significant moves:
- Use standard Bollinger Bands (20,2)
- Add BandWidth indicator
- Watch for BandWidth reaching multi-period lows
- Enter when price breaks out of the contraction with expanding volume
- Set stop-loss on other side of the breakout candle
- Use trailing stop or take profit at opposite band
5. Bollinger Bounce Strategy
This trend-following approach:
- Identify established trend direction
- In uptrends, buy when price pulls back to lower band with RSI between 30-50
- In downtrends, sell when price rallies to upper band with RSI between 50-70
- Set stop-loss beyond recent swing, take profit at opposite band
6. Bollinger Breakout Strategy
This strategy capitalizes on volatility expansion:
- Identify squeeze conditions using BandWidth
- Enter when price closes outside the bands
- Trade in direction of breakout
- Set stop-loss inside the contraction zone
- Use parabolic trailing stop or take profit at opposite band
7. Trend Trading with MFI
This sophisticated approach combines multiple indicators:
- Standard Bollinger Bands (20,2)
- %b indicator
- Money Flow Index (MFI with period 10)
- Buy when %b > 0.8 and MFI > 80
- Sell when %b < 0.2 and MFI < 20
- Set stop-loss beyond recent extremes
- Take profit when price crosses opposite band
8. Bollinger Reversal Strategy
This counter-trend approach:
- Standard Bollinger Bands (20,2)
- MACD (21,100,9)
- %b indicator
- Buy when price touches lower band, %b < 0.05, and MACD > 0
- Sell when price touches upper band, %b > 0.95, and MACD < 0
- Set stop-loss at recent extreme
- Take profit at middle band or opposite band
Bollinger Bands Filters
Modern trading platforms offer screening tools that help identify potential trading opportunities using Bollinger Bands criteria. These scanners can filter instruments based on:
- Price position relative to bands
- BandWidth values
- %b indicator levels
- Combination with other technical indicators
Using these filters saves time and helps traders focus on the most promising setups across multiple markets.
Essential Bollinger Bands Rules and Guidelines
- Always use confirmation: Bollinger Bands work best with other indicators
- Adjust parameters carefully: Maintain proper relationship between period and multiplier
- Understand band behavior: Price can ride bands during strong trends
- Watch for squeezes: Low volatility often precedes high volatility
- Use %b for precision: This indicator provides exact price position relative to bands
- Combine with pattern recognition: Bands help identify classic chart patterns
- Adapt to different markets: Parameters may need adjustment for different instruments
- Avoid standalone use: Bollinger Bands provide context, not absolute signals
Frequently Asked Questions
What timeframes work best with Bollinger Bands?
Bollinger Bands work on all timeframes from tick data to monthly charts. Shorter timeframes require more active management, while longer timeframes provide more reliable signals.
Can Bollinger Bands predict exact reversal points?
No technical indicator can predict exact reversal points with 100% accuracy. Bollinger Bands identify potential reversal zones that require confirmation from other indicators or price action.
How do I avoid false signals during strong trends?
During strong trends, price may repeatedly touch or exceed the bands without reversing. Use trend-following techniques like riding the bands or wait for momentum confirmation before counter-trend entries.
What's the best way to use Bollinger Bands for day trading?
For day trading, combine Bollinger Bands with short-term momentum oscillators like RSI or Stochastic. Focus on squeeze plays and band bounces with tight risk management.
How do I adjust Bollinger Bands for different volatility regimes?
The standard settings (20,2) work well across most market conditions. During exceptionally high or low volatility periods, you might adjust the multiplier slightly, but avoid frequent parameter changes.
Can Bollinger Bands be used for cryptocurrency trading?
Yes, Bollinger Bands work well with cryptocurrencies, which often exhibit high volatility. The same principles apply, though crypto markets may require wider stops due to increased volatility.
Conclusion
Bollinger Bands remain one of the most valuable technical analysis tools decades after their creation. Their unique ability to adapt to changing market conditions makes them relevant across all trading styles and timeframes. While powerful, they work best as part of a comprehensive trading strategy that includes risk management, confirmation from other indicators, and sound money management principles.
Whether you're a beginner learning technical analysis or an experienced trader refining your approach, Bollinger Bands offer valuable insights into market dynamics. 👉 Explore advanced trading strategies that incorporate this versatile indicator to enhance your trading performance.
Remember that no indicator guarantees success—consistent profitability comes from disciplined application of well-tested strategies, proper risk management, and continuous learning. Bollinger Bands provide the framework; your job is to apply them effectively within your overall trading plan.